Trying to Send a Message

Description

Earthenware, Engobes, recycled glass bottles and krobo trade beads

6′ x 18′ x 9”

2025

Photo Credit: Artist

Trying to Send a Message is an evocative artwork that explores the themes of belonging, nostalgia, and the quest to reconnect with cultural familiarities. It delves into the emotional and psychological journey of an individual navigating the distance between their native culture and the foreign land they now inhabit. The work uses symbols and materials to represent the complexities of communication—both literal and metaphorical—highlighting the longing for connection, and the feeling of being caught between two worlds. By intertwining personal history with broader diasporic experiences, it asks how we can bridge the gap between where we are and where we feel we belong, using the act of sending a message as a metaphor for cultural reconciliation.
